REVG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2023 in Review
136 of the 6,302 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in REV Group (REVG) for Q3 2023, worth a combined $912M — up 22% from $749M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 21 funds opened new REVG positions and 5 closed out — a net gain of 16 holders — while 47 added to existing stakes and 44 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Federated Hermes, adding an estimated $4.77M. The largest seller was AllianceBernstein, cutting an estimated $5.6M.
